Position Overview: Fully Remote Special Education Teacher We're seeking an experienced and dedicated Special Education Teacher to join our fully remote team. In this role, you'll have the opportunity to work with K-12 students with various disabilities, developing and implementing tailored educational plans to support their learning and growth. As a Special Education Teacher with VocoVision, you'll be responsible for providing virtual instruction and support to students, collaborating with parents and educators, and driving student progress through data-driven instruction. Key Responsibilities:

  • Design and Implement Individualized Education Programs (IEPs): Develop and implement tailored educational plans that cater to the unique needs of each student, ensuring they receive the support and accommodations necessary to succeed.
  • Provide Virtual Instruction and Support: Deliver high-quality virtual instruction and support to students with disabilities, using a range of teaching strategies and technologies to engage and motivate learners.
  • Collaborate with Parents and Educators: Work closely with parents, teachers, and support staff to ensure a cohesive educational experience for students, sharing knowledge and expertise to drive student progress.
  • Monitor Student Progress and Adjust Teaching Strategies: Continuously monitor student progress, adjusting teaching strategies and IEPs as needed to ensure students are meeting their goals and making progress.
  • Conduct Assessments and Maintain Accurate Records: Conduct assessments and maintain accurate records of student performance, using data to inform instruction and drive student growth.
  • Participate in Virtual Meetings and Professional Development Opportunities: Engage in virtual meetings and professional development opportunities to stay up-to-date on best practices in special education, sharing knowledge and expertise with colleagues.

Essential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's or Master's Degree in Special Education or a Related Field: A degree in Special Education or a related field is essential for this role, providing a foundation in the principles and practices of special education.
  • Valid Arizona Teaching License in Special Education: A valid Arizona teaching license in Special Education is required, demonstrating your expertise and commitment to the field.
  • Experience Working with K-12 Students with Diverse Learning Needs: Experience working with K-12 students with diverse learning needs is essential, providing a deep understanding of the challenges and opportunities faced by students with disabilities.
  • Strong Communication and Organizational Skills: Strong communication and organizational skills are critical for success in this role, enabling you to effectively collaborate with parents and educators, and manage multiple priorities and tasks.
  • Proficiency in Using Technology for Remote Teaching and Assessments: Proficiency in using technology for remote teaching and assessments is necessary, allowing you to deliver high-quality virtual instruction and support to students.
